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Elstree & Borehamwood to Cramlington start from as little as £27.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Elstree & Borehamwood to Cramlington start from £91.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Elstree & Borehamwood to Cramlington are available for £202.20 one way

Facilities at Elstree & Borehamwood

Elstree & Borehamwood station is equipped with several amenities to ensure a comfortable experience. The ticket office is open every day of the week, with longer hours on Sunday (06:30 to 21:15). If you prefer self-service, there are ticket machines available that also support the issuing of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. In case you've purchased your tickets online, you can collect them using these machines.

Catering to accessibility needs, the station provides step-free access to all platforms. For those requiring assistance, Elstree & Borehamwood station is staffed throughout the day to help passengers navigate the station or board trains. The Help Point acts as a convenient resource for real-time travel information or emergencies, supported by CCTV surveillance ensuring your safety. Although there's no waiting room, seating areas are present for your comfort.

Facilities and Amenities at Cramlington Station

Cramlington Station is streamlined with basic amenities to facilitate your travel. While you won't find a ticket office, there's no need to worry, as ticket machines are available for ticket collections and purchases. Accessible ticket machines, however, are not available, nor are there smartcard services—remember that you can still collect online purchased tickets at the ticket machine. Looking for advice? The station, while unstaffed, provides information through a helpline and departure screens. Furthermore, CCTV coverage ensures safety throughout the premises.

In terms of accessibility, Cramlington has made notable efforts. Step-free access is available to both platforms via road and ramp, though do note that tactile paving is not present. If you need assistance boarding the train, conductors are on-hand to ensure that everyone travels with ease and confidence. There's a ramp available for train access, and nearby help can be requested via Passenger Assist.

On-site conveniences like toilets, wa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, and seating areas are sadly lacking, which suggests you might want to plan for these needs ahead of arriving. Cyclists will appreciate the bicycle storage availability, though cycle hire is not an option here at Cramlington.

Onward Travel Options

If you'd like to explore further afield, Cramlington Train Station offers various transport links to ease your onward journey. Buses are accessible just a stone’s throw away from the station, while a taxi service can be arranged through Cab4You. For rail disruptions, a rail replacement service can be located at the station car park.
